Google Adsense- New Promoted Videos
Have you noticed the new Promoted Videos in your adsense ads yet? It's a new method for increasing your adsense income. With the growing content producers on YouTube all looking for an audience, Google has just announced the launch of YouTube "Promoted Videos" in it's AdSense ad units. These new ad units are being displayed on a cost-per-click (CPC) basis.
The Promoted Videos feature a thumbnail image along with three lines of text, when you click the ad you are taken to view the video or channel on YouTube. They come in the standard ad sizes, Medium and Large Rectangle, Square and Small Square, and Leaderboard. If you want to opt-out from allowing the ads on your pages, you can prevent Promoted Videos from showing on your pages by adding "youtube.com" to your Competitive Ad Filter list.
Please note that currently, this method will block all Promoted Videos from your sites. Although the Promoted Videos resemble the standard Google video ad, the difference is, When the standard Google video ad is served to your page, it is displayed as a static opening image.
Once the user clicks the play button or the opening image, the video begins playing within the ad space.
For the time being, the "Promoted Video" ads are only available in the US, but Google says they're looking forward to expanding to additional regions and languages in the future.
